Ohel Ya’akov synagogue
Synagogue
Photo: Rickjpelleg, CC BY 2.5.
The Ohel Ya'akov Synagogue is an Ashkenazic Orthodox Jewish congregation and synagogue, located in Zikhron Ya'akov, a town in the Haifa District of Israel. The congregation was founded by Baron Edmond James de Rothschild in 1884. Ohel Ya’akov synagogue is situated 1 km northwest of HaMoshava High School/Halomot.

Zikhron Ya’akov
Photo: israeltourism, CC BY 2.0.
Zikhron Ya'akov is a small town in the south slope of the Carmel Range, overlooking the Mediterranean Sea. It was founded in 1882 by Baron Edmond James de Rothschild. It is famous for the Carmel Winery, and for the midrahov in the city center.
